[00:35.83]When I crossed the bridge over Chamber's Creek
[00:38.56]I was startled 2 to hear my iPOD go back on.
[00:42.20]I checked to see the battery 3 and it wasn't even half empty.
[00:46.72]It was still full.
[00:49.11]My dashboard and head lights came back on.
[00:52.57]I was really confused 4 and frightened that I didn't go home.
[00:57.66]Being a 20 year old girl
[00:59.54]that lives alone in a creaky apartment,
[01:01.93]I made the right decision
[01:03.58]to head over to my friend's apartment
[01:06.22]that only lives two minutes away.
[01:09.35]I explained to him what happened.
[01:12.02]Mike is also a firm believer in ghosts.
[01:16.60]He told me
[01:17.32]that I might have passed through "something" supernatural.
[01:20.89]He goes ghost hunting
[01:22.45]and he told me they send off electrical signals
[01:25.61]and drain 5 off energy.
[01:28.24]For the next two weeks or so,
[01:30.10]I did not drive down that road.
[01:32.92]I rather take an extra 9-10 minutes
[01:35.90]passing through the city than to go through it again...
[01:39.34]or so I thought.
[01:41.49]My car was in the shop not too long ago;
[01:45.14]so I had Mike drop me off
[01:47.24]and pick me up from the hospital.
[01:49.78]On our way home, he decided 6 to take Chamber's Creek.
[01:54.26]I thought it would be fine since I have someone with me.
